Hi,
We use existing and custom implemented ofbiz services in our
development project. Walking this way services have to be
exported/unexported quite often as development advance.
We needed to find a way instead of the frequent editing of various
service xml files. It would be nice if services were exportable
in a dynamic way. We came up with two solutions:
- implementing a service that actually export/unexport other
services
- implementing an exported proxy service which forwards calls
to other services
Currently we use the second solution. I'd like to hear your
opinion about this (pros/cons/comments/other ways).
